Transaction 84c579b4613213e1a48563450271e9ea4b1321cf69c03de1c8a6e2a29174a784
1 Input
1 Output
-
84c579b4613213e1a48563450271e9ea4b1321cf69c03de1c8a6e2a29174a784:0
- value
- 13068656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ade7375e45154e7e3b700e6bec6a9730a17951d0 OP_EQUAL
- address
- 3HYXovGvtAFKTQUaHXPmb22Q4sfRUnnQtZ